Co je Torus?

A torus is the 3D shape of a donut or ring. It is formed by rotating a circle of radius r around an axis at distance R from the circle's centre. The inner hole appears when R > r.

Vzorec

Volume = 2π² × R × r²

Průvodce krok za krokem

  1. 1R = distance from the centre of the tube to the centre of the torus
  2. 2r = radius of the tube itself
  3. 3Volume = 2π² × R × r²
  4. 4Surface area = 4π² × R × r
